Other Options for This Route
Toronto (YYZ) to Athens (ATH) in July from $2,788
From $2,788
Toronto (YYZ) to Athens (ATH) in August from $739
From $739
Toronto (YYZ) to Athens (ATH) in September from $511
From $511
Toronto (YYZ) to Athens (ATH) in September from $959
From $959
Toronto (YYZ) to Athens (ATH) in September from $2,992
From $2,992
Toronto (YYZ) to Athens (ATH) in October from $821
From $821